public interface IDataRelationship extends IModelElement
Modifier and Type | Field and Description |
---|---|
static java.lang.String |
PROP_CONDITIONS |
static java.lang.String |
PROP_PROPERTY_NAME |
static java.lang.String |
PROP_TAGGED_VALUES |
static java.lang.String |
PROP_TARGET_MODEL_TYPE |
MODEL_QUALITY_SCORE_IGNORE, MODEL_QUALITY_SCORE_RECALCULATE, PROP_DOCUMENTATION, PROP_NAME, PROP_QUALITY_REASON, PROP_QUALITY_SCORE
Modifier and Type | Method and Description |
---|---|
void |
addDataRelationship(IDataRelationship child) |
IDataRelationship |
createDataRelationship() |
int |
dataRelationshipCount() |
java.util.Iterator |
dataRelationshipIterator() |
java.lang.String |
getConditions() |
IDataRelationship |
getDataRelationshipByIndex(int index) |
IDataRelationship |
getDataRelationshipByName(java.lang.String name) |
java.lang.String |
getPropertyName() |
ITaggedValueContainer |
getTaggedValues() |
java.lang.String |
getTargetModelType() |
void |
removeDataRelationship(IDataRelationship child) |
void |
removeDataRelationshipByIndex(int index) |
void |
reorderDataRelationship(IDataRelationship[] childs) |
void |
setConditions(java.lang.String conditions) |
void |
setPropertyName(java.lang.String propertyName) |
void |
setTaggedValues(ITaggedValueContainer taggedValues) |
void |
setTargetModelType(java.lang.String targetModelType) |
IDataRelationship[] |
toDataRelationshipArray() |
addChild, addPropertyChangeListener, addStereotype, addStereotype, addSubDiagram, canModify, childCount, childCount, childCount, childIterator, childIterator, childIterator, constraintsIterator, createChild, delete, disposeTransientModel, duplicate, fromChartRelationshipCount, fromChartRelationshipIterator, fromRelationshipCount, fromRelationshipEndCount, fromRelationshipEndIterator, fromRelationshipIterator, getAddress, getChildById, getChildByIndex, getChildByIndex, getChildByName, getChildByName, getDescription, getDescriptionWithReferenceModels, getDiagramElements, getDisplayQualityScore, getDocumentation, getDocumentationWithReferenceModels, getHTMLDescription, getHTMLDescription, getHTMLDescriptionWithReferenceModels, getHTMLDescriptionWithReferenceModels, getHTMLDocumentation, getHTMLDocumentation, getHTMLDocumentationWithReferenceModels, getHTMLDocumentationWithReferenceModels, getId, getMasterView, getMirrorSource, getModelPropertyByName, getModelQualityDetails, getModelType, getName, getNickDescription, getNickDescriptionWithReferenceModels, getNickDocumentation, getNickDocumentationWithReferenceModels, getNickHTMLDescription, getNickHTMLDescription, getNickHTMLDescriptionWithReferenceModels, getNickHTMLDescriptionWithReferenceModels, getNickHTMLDocumentation, getNickHTMLDocumentation, getNickHTMLDocumentationWithReferenceModels, getNickHTMLDocumentationWithReferenceModels, getNickname, getNickPropertyValue, getParent, getProject, getQualityReason, getQualityScore, getReferencedBys, getReferencingModels, getSubDiagramAt, hasStereotype, indexOfSubDiagram, isMirrorModelElement, isTransientModel, removeChild, removeChildByIndex, removePropertyChangeListener, removeStereotype, removeStereotype, removeSubDiagram, setDescription, setDocumentation, setHTMLDescription, setHTMLDocumentation, setName, setNickDescription, setNickDocumentation, setNickHTMLDescription, setNickHTMLDocumentation, setNickname, stereotypeCount, stereotypeModelIterator, subDiagramCount, subDiagramIterator, toChartRelationshipCount, toChartRelationshipIterator, toChildArray, toChildArray, toChildArray, toFromChartRelationshipArray, toFromRelationshipArray, toFromRelationshipEndArray, toModelPropertyArray, toPropertiesString, toRelationshipCount, toRelationshipEndCount, toRelationshipEndIterator, toRelationshipIterator, toStereotypeModelArray, toSubDiagramArray, toToChartRelationshipArray, toToRelationshipArray, toToRelationshipEndArray
static final java.lang.String PROP_TAGGED_VALUES
static final java.lang.String PROP_TARGET_MODEL_TYPE
static final java.lang.String PROP_CONDITIONS
static final java.lang.String PROP_PROPERTY_NAME
void addDataRelationship(IDataRelationship child)
void removeDataRelationship(IDataRelationship child)
IDataRelationship getDataRelationshipByIndex(int index)
void removeDataRelationshipByIndex(int index)
void reorderDataRelationship(IDataRelationship[] childs)
int dataRelationshipCount()
java.util.Iterator dataRelationshipIterator()
IDataRelationship[] toDataRelationshipArray()
IDataRelationship createDataRelationship()
IDataRelationship getDataRelationshipByName(java.lang.String name)
void setTaggedValues(ITaggedValueContainer taggedValues)
setTaggedValues
in interface IModelElement
ITaggedValueContainer getTaggedValues()
getTaggedValues
in interface IModelElement
void setTargetModelType(java.lang.String targetModelType)
java.lang.String getTargetModelType()
void setConditions(java.lang.String conditions)
java.lang.String getConditions()
void setPropertyName(java.lang.String propertyName)
java.lang.String getPropertyName()